1. If the potency of hax depends on how much energy you use to power it..........Essentially you can negate/ignore hax and resistances of someone with less of it than you, can it be used as a premise for layered hax?

2. Could potency to bypass other hax be achieved if it's mentioned your hax is more powerful than another.
 
Last edited:
1. If it can't bypass a resistance but once more power is put into It it can, then it can be presumed to bypass layered resistance but to what degree depends on further context.

2. Depends on the context but potentially, yes. Some hax being "more powerful" could just mean range at times so again, it depends.
